jer 15/01/19 15:24:46 Modified: ChangeLog rrdtool-bindings-1.5.0_rc1.ebuild Log: Fix some USE=graph issues. (Portage version: 2.2.15/cvs/Linux x86_64, signed Manifest commit with key A792A613)
Revision Changes Path 1.16 dev-ruby/rrdtool-bindings/ChangeLog file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-ruby/rrdtool-bindings/ChangeLog?rev=1.16&view=markup pl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-ruby/rrdtool-bindings/ChangeLog?rev=1.16&content-type=text/plain di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-ruby/rrdtool-bindings/ChangeLog?r1=1.15&r2=1.16 Index: ChangeLog =================================================================== RCS file: /var/cvsroot/gentoo-x86/dev-ruby/rrdtool-bindings/ChangeLog,v retrieving revision 1.15 retrieving revision 1.16 diff -u -r1.15 -r1.16 --- ChangeLog 19 Jan 2015 15:13:55 -0000 1.15 +++ ChangeLog 19 Jan 2015 15:24:46 -0000 1.16 @@ -1,6 +1,10 @@ # ChangeLog for dev-ruby/rrdtool-bindings #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-ruby/rrdtool-bindings/ChangeLog,v 1.15 2015/01/19 15:13:55 jer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-ruby/rrdtool-bindings/ChangeLog,v 1.16 2015/01/19 15:24:46 jer Exp $ + + 19 Jan 2015; Jeroen Roovers <[email protected]> + rrdtool-bindings-1.5.0_rc1.ebuild: + Fix some USE=graph issues. *rrdtool-bindings-1.5.0_rc1 (19 Jan 2015) 1.2 dev-ruby/rrdtool-bindings/rrdtool-bindings-1.5.0_rc1.ebuild file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-ruby/rrdtool-bindings/rrdtool-bindings-1.5.0_rc1.ebuild?rev=1.2&view=markup pl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-ruby/rrdtool-bindings/rrdtool-bindings-1.5.0_rc1.ebuild?rev=1.2&content-type=text/plain di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-ruby/rrdtool-bindings/rrdtool-bindings-1.5.0_rc1.ebuild?r1=1.1&r2=1.2 Index: rrdtool-bindings-1.5.0_rc1.ebuild =================================================================== RCS file: /var/cvsroot/gentoo-x86/dev-ruby/rrdtool-bindings/rrdtool-bindings-1.5.0_rc1.ebuild,v retrieving revision 1.1 retrieving revision 1.2 diff -u -r1.1 -r1.2 --- rrdtool-bindings-1.5.0_rc1.ebuild 19 Jan 2015 15:13:55 -0000 1.1 +++ rrdtool-bindings-1.5.0_rc1.ebuild 19 Jan 2015 15:24:46 -0000 1.2 @@ -1,6 +1,6 @@ # Copyright 1999-2015 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-ruby/rrdtool-bindings/rrdtool-bindings-1.5.0_rc1.ebuild,v 1.1 2015/01/19 15:13:55 jer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-ruby/rrdtool-bindings/rrdtool-bindings-1.5.0_rc1.ebuild,v 1.2 2015/01/19 15:24:46 jer Exp $ EAPI="5" @@ -38,8 +38,11 @@ ) each_ruby_configure() { + rm ../../src/rrd_config.h || die + touch ../../src/rrd_config.h || die + ${RUBY} extconf.rb \ - --with-cflags="${CFLAGS} $(usex graph -DHAVE_RRD_GRAPH '')" || die + --with-cflags="${CFLAGS} $(usex graph -DHAVE_RRD_GRAPH -UHAVE_RRD_GRAPH)" || die } each_ruby_compile() { @@ -47,7 +50,9 @@ } each_ruby_test() { - ${RUBY} -I. test.rb || die + if use graph; then + ${RUBY} -I. test.rb || die + fi } all_ruby_install() {
